First of all awesome army. i am just getting into 40k and I have decided to paint a emperor's children army (after stripping my guys three times)
I was wondering how did you get that purple to come out so nicely?
|
|
 |
 |
![[Post New]](/s/i/i.gif) 2009/05/08 21:42:51
Subject: Article Discussion: Redbeard's Emperor's Children
|
 |
[ARTICLE MOD]
Fixture of Dakka
|
Multiple coats, different shades.
Step one, prime black
Step two, paint w/ liche purple
Step three, paint w/ 2/3s liche purple, 1/3 tentacle pink
Step four, highlight with 1/2 liche purple, 1/2 tentacle pink
